Rebecca Leon is of counsel in Morgan Lewis's Investment Management and Securities Industry Practice. Ms. Leon focuses her practice on investment management, counseling both domestic and foreign broker-dealers and investment advisers on a wide variety of domestic and international regulatory, transactional, and operational matters. Her practice includes advising U.S. and foreign clients in developing their international and cross-border products and services. Ms. Leon also advises clients on the formation and regulation of foreign and domestic hedge funds and funds-of-funds.

Prior to joining Morgan Lewis, Ms. Leon was a securities litigation associate at a Florida-based law firm, where she represented brokerage firms in NASD and NYSE arbitrations, SEC investigations, and civil litigations. Prior thereto, she was a corporate securities associate at a large New York law firm, where she assisted issuers with public offerings, private placements, and routine securities filings. Ms. Leon also previously served as a staff attorney in the Enforcement Division of the SEC's New York Regional Office.

Ms. Leon received her J.D. from Brooklyn Law School in 1995, where she was managing editor for the Journal of Law and Policy. She received her M.B.A. in finance from Case Western Reserve University in 1992 and her B.A. in psychology and literature from Case Western Reserve University in 1990.

Ms. Leon is admitted to practice in Florida and New York and before the U.S. District Court for the Southern District of New York and the U.S. District Court for the Eastern District of New York.
